Clinical Management of Hybrid Approaches with Aligners and Fixed Appliances, Sectional Lingual Appliances and Mini-implants

摘要

Having established that clear aligners have nowadays become a stablemate of contemporary orthodontic treatment, the successive natural step would be to increase their scope and improve their efficiency. One of the ways that this can be achieved is by combining it to other well-established modalities within the orthodontic specialty and enhancing their range of potential tooth movements. This approach is commonly referred to as a hybrid approach. Clear aligners can be combined to more traditional fixed appliances or aspects of fixed appliance therapy, lingual fixed appliances and orthodontic mini-implants (OMIs), the latter also referred to as orthodontic mini-screws. The ultimate aim for a clinician using clear aligners is to be able to fully predict the treatment outcomes whilst using this technique and be able to address all the features that a malocclusion presents with.
